The exceptionally fine and rare Hardy first model Brass Perfect “Gweedore” 3’ salmon fly reel. This historically important reel was formerly the property of James L. Hardy and is neatly block engraved to the faceplate ; details are in two bands around the rim; outer band reads “Gweedore 1890, 1 salmon, 27 White Trout & 310 Brownies”, and inner details: “Gweedore 1891, June, July, September & October, 42 White Trout & 933 Brownies”, the outer lip of the drum front flange is further engraved “James Boughey Monk Lingard Monk, 1890”, the reel conforms to the 1891 model specifications with domed ivory handle, stanchion foot pierced with three holes, nickel silver wire half line guide on raised rim lugs, brass strapped tension screw, early calliper spring check mechanism and open ball race with steel bearings, slightly dished drum with recessed hollow spindle, large and small perforations and ventilated arbour, faceplate stamped central patent details and Rod in Hand trade mark, foot stancheon faintly stamped “100”, reel is in excellent condition with only light signs of wear to bronze patina from normal use, circa 1890.
